South Africa Moved to Level 1 Lockdown

South African head of state and president Cyril Ramaphosa has announced that lockdown restrictions in Mzansi will be relaxed, with the country moving to COVID-19 alert level 1. Takealot is Looking for a New Group CEO

Takealot is Looking for a New Group CEO

Takealot group is making changing at the executive level. This comes after the founder and current CEO Kim Reid is transitioning to Group Chairman of the organisation.
